The phrase "higher modification"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used in contexts related to grammar, linguistics, or technical fields where modifications or enhancements are discussed. Example: "In the context of software development, higher modification refers to advanced changes that improve system performance."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"higher modification", ensure the context clearly indicates what is being modified and the specific aspect in which the modification is 'higher' or more advanced.
Common error
Avoid using "higher modification" without specifying the baseline or standard against which the modification is being compared. Clearly define the reference point to prevent ambiguity.

How can I use "higher modification" in a sentence?
You can use "higher modification" to describe something that has been altered to a greater extent or with more advanced techniques. For example, "The new engine design incorporates a "higher modification" of the fuel injection system."
What's a good alternative to "higher modification"?
Depending on the context, you can use alternatives such as "enhanced alteration", "advanced adjustment", or "increased refinement".
Is "higher modification" grammatically correct?
Yes, "higher modification" is grammatically correct and commonly used, especially in scientific and technical fields, as Ludwig AI confirms.
What does "higher" mean in the context of "higher modification"?
In the phrase "higher modification", "higher" typically implies a greater degree, more advanced technique, or a more significant change compared to a previous state or standard.
